When the main site is blocked, users often turn to and mirror sites . A proxy acts as an intermediary server, fetching data from the original TamilBlasters server and delivering it to the user. An ISP sees only the proxy's address, not the blocked domain. A mirror site, on the other hand, is a full clone of the original website hosted on a different domain name. The content is identical; only the URL changes. This strategy of rapidly creating new domains and sharing proxy lists on social media and forums is a constant game of whack-a-mole with authorities. www.tamilblasters.ws

Specialized anti-piracy cells, including the Tamil Nadu Police Cyber Crime wing and the Indian Music Industry (IMI), continuously monitor web traffic to identify IP addresses hosting pirated data. Despite numerous arrests of site administrators and uploaders over the years, the decentralized and anonymous nature of cryptocurrency payments and offshore hosting continues to shield the core operators. TamilBlasters is a web-based forum and torrent index that operates similarly to other infamous sites like TamilRockers or 1337x. While the ".ws" extension is one of its most recognizable addresses, the site frequently migrates to new domains (proxies and mirrors) to evade blocks from Internet Service Providers (ISPs) and legal authorities.
